Bali, Indonesia

Nestled between the islands of Java and Lombok, Bali is often dubbed the Island of the Gods. Renowned for its vibrant culture, stunning beaches, and breathtaking rice terraces, Bali offers something for everyone. From Kuta’s lively spirit filled with surf and sunbathers to Seminyak’s upscale dining and shopping, this island keeps its visitors enchanted at every turn.

But it doesn’t end there! The spiritual ambiance permeating places like Ubud draws travelers seeking tranquility and rejuvenation. Do not miss the iconic Tanah Lot Temple, perched dramatically on rocky cliffs. With a sunset view that takes your breath away, it’s a moment that lives on in memory long after the trip has ended!

Palawan, Philippines

Famous for its crystal-clear waters and unique rock formations, Palawan is undeniably one of the Philippines’ finest treasures. The majestic limestone cliffs of El Nido emerge dramatically from the sea, creating a picturesque paradise perfect for island-hopping adventures. Each island presents its own unique features, from secret lagoons to hidden beaches, waiting to be explored.

The Puerto Princesa Subterranean River National Park, a UNESCO World Heritage site, will leave you spellbound with its underground river winding through a stunning limestone cave system. Not only is it a natural marvel, but it also showcases diverse ecosystems that attract both nature lovers and adventurers alike, proving time and again why Palawan is a true masterpiece of nature.

Sri Lanka

The enchanting island of Sri Lanka is a mosaic of beautiful coastlines, ancient ruins, and lush landscapes. The southern coast, particularly places like Mirissa and Unawatuna, beckons with golden sandy beaches and lively surf spots, an irresistible lure for beach lovers and water sports enthusiasts. The warmth of the locals and their rich traditions make every interaction delightful, ensuring a memorable visit.

Moreover, the chance to spot majestic sea turtles laying eggs on the moonlit sands is an experience that stirs the soul. As you embark on a safari in Yala National Park nearby, the thrill of encountering leopards and elephants in their natural habitat adds an element of adventure to your coastal getaway, creating a balance that keeps your spirit yearning for more.

Mumbai, India

Considered the financial capital of India, Mumbai boasts a captivating coastline that is rich in history and spirit. The iconic Marine Drive, lined with palm trees and offering vistas of the Arabian Sea, is perfect for an evening stroll as the sun sets, painting the sky in hues of red and orange. The city’s vibrant energy is palpable, making it a hub for food enthusiasts, shopaholics, and culture seekers.

Colaba Causeway is famed for its eclectic markets, while the Gateway of India stands as a monumental landmark that echoes tales of the city’s rich heritage. With a bustling nightlife and an array of stunning coastal views, Mumbai proves that urban life can beautifully intertwine with coastal experiences, offering a fresh perspective on city living.

Ha Long Bay, Vietnam

Ha Long Bay is nothing short of a natural wonder, featuring thousands of limestone islands topped with rainforests, each creating an atmosphere that feels both mystical and serene. A cruise through the emerald waters will take you close to floating fishing villages, each with a rich cultural tapestry and unique ways of life, allowing you to soak in the local ambiance.

Exploring the myriad caves and grottoes is simply exhilarating. The Thien Cung Cave is particularly striking with its impressive stalactites and stalagmites. Additionally, the vibrant sunsets that cast shadows over the bay are an artistic vision, reminding you of why travel often feels like a poem waiting to be written. Each moment in Ha Long Bay etches itself into your memory, proving once again that nature’s artistry knows no bounds.

FAQs

What is the best time to visit Bali?

The ideal time to explore Bali is during the dry season, which runs from April to October. The weather is warm, and outdoor activities can be enjoyed without interruption.

Is Palawan safe for travelers?

Palawan is generally safe and welcoming to tourists, with an array of reliable accommodations and friendly locals. However, it’s always wise to stay informed about local regulations and practice standard safety measures.

What can I do in Sri Lanka besides beach activities?

Beyond beach fun, visitors to Sri Lanka can explore ancient ruins like Sigiriya, take part in thrilling safaris in Yala National Park, or hike through stunning landscapes in the central highlands.

How many days should I spend in Mumbai?

Spending three to four days in Mumbai allows you to experience its vibrant culture while exploring major sites like the Gateway of India, Colaba, and new eateries scattered throughout the city.

Is Ha Long Bay worth the hype?

Absolutely! Ha Long Bay’s natural beauty, intriguing culture, and unique experiences make it one of the must-visit places in Vietnam. It is often said that a trip to Vietnam is incomplete without experiencing this mesmerizing destination.
